I couldn't find this elsewhere. sorry if it's already been discussed.

The SW FAQ says:
Q: When using the Wolf Guard Thunderstrike Formation from
the Champions of Fenris supplement, if the Drop Pod is the
only Drop Pod in your army, how does that work with regards to
the Drop Pod Assault special rule?
A: Ignore the Drop Pod Assault special rule for the Drop
Pod from the Wolf Guard Thunderstrike Formation

Drop pod assault is the only thing that allows DP's to enter via deepstrike. They do NOT have deepstrike.
The terminators must arrive when the pod arrives.
The pod will never arrive.

Therefore: If this formation is selected they will remain in reserve until the end of the game.

Am I missing something or has RAW fricked RAI once again?

If you were a TO how would you rule this? Both arrive first turn? Both roll after second turn? The two squads may be split up?
